Back Surgery for Spondylolisthesis
The study looked at the results two years after the surgery. However, this was not a randomized control trial. (The randomized control trial is the most reliable type of research study in terms of unbiased results.) Rather, it was a comparison study that reviewed the treatments in patients who met the selection criteria.
